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pgReplace Window Glass and Increase Your Energy Efficiency

If you're seeking a way to increase the efficiency of your energy use One option is to replace your window glass. It's not difficult to do and there are a variety of options to choose from including double glazed replacement glass pane for door.

Preparation

If you are looking to replace the windows in your home, it might be more convenient to do it yourself instead of to hire an expert in glass repair. Before you start the process, you must prepare the area. Protective eyewear and clothing are always recommended. Also, make sure your glass pane is properly measured so that it can be placed in your window frame.

If your glass is cracked, it will be essential to tape the cracks prior to removing it. This will stop the glass from sputtering, which could cause injuries. You may also have to employ a paint scraper in order to remove old putty from the frame.

After the old replacement glass for a door is removed, you will require a new silicone sealant. For windows with double or triple panes, it can take quite a while. Glass sheets are available in various sizes in many home improvement stores and can be cut to suit your specifications. You can also purchase an enormous piece of stock glass and cut it to the size you require.

The glass must be at least one inch smaller than the opening and a little larger than the original. The new pane should be 1/16" shorter on all sides. A little caulking can be used to seal the edges of the new pane.

When you are finished installing the new window glass After you have finished installing the new window, inspect the weather seal. You can reuse old sealing tape. However, if you want to improve the seal, think about putting painter's tape over the pane. Another good alternative is to put a grid of duct tape on the entire pane. The old putty can be softened by heating it with a heat gun. After you are satisfied with the result, you can peel off the tape.

After the pane is secured, it is now time adding the glazing compound. It is best to move the tube's tip towards the edge of the glass. Applying a small amount of putty is also possible. Be sure to apply it in an L shape between the frame and the window pane.

A putty knife may be used to smooth out the glazing compound prior to it is cured. To do this, you need to hold the putty knife at an angle to the frame and make an elongated wedge along the joint. You can push the putty around the rabbets as well as the edges of the window with a putty knife.

To soften the old glaze compound, you can also employ a heat gun. If you have any old paint, do not use a hot gun. While a heat gun can aid in loosening the putty it can also damage the surrounding paint.

Finally, you can put the new window glass in its frame. The glass pane should be slightly smaller so that it can expand in the summer, and shrink in winter. The glass pane must be placed in the opening at a central position.

Cost

The cost of replacing window glass is contingent on the type of glass you want the size and the amount of panes and the difficulty of the job. The cost of replacing windows could range from a few dollars up to several thousand dollars. There are a variety of options when it comes to replacing glass in windows, such as DIY or hiring an expert. Although it may be more costly to hire an expert to replace your window glass, it can save you both time and money if it is not something you are skilled in.

If you need to replace just one of the panes or two, you might be able to do it yourself. You might only need to fix a small crack and then seal it with resin or exterior caulk. However, if the damage is more extensive it may be better off hiring an expert.

A five-pane standard window will cost you about $300. This includes the cost of the glass. You will need to spend a little more if you would like to change your home to become energy efficient. You can also add decorative or low-E glass.

Single panes of float glasses are usually the most affordable. It is possible to pay more if your glass is reflective. Laminated glass is also a good way to lower your overall cost.

You can also purchase Replacement Upvc Glass blocks of glasses. These blocks are available from a variety of manufacturers. They are less expensive than buying new glass and they do not include the labor required to install them. Expect to pay between $5-$25 for each block.

For windows that are bigger You may have to replace the entire window. If you're not careful, this could cost hundreds of dollars. When it comes to selecting glass for your home, the level of security and safety is of paramount importance. You should also think about the U-value or energy efficiency. A glass that is efficient can help keep your home cooler in the summer and warmer in the winter, reducing your heating and cooling costs.

A low-E coating may be used. It is a specific coating that blocks sunlight and reduces heat in your home. Based on the model you have you may have to purchase a special insulating gas to ensure that the glass is as efficient as is possible.

Although replacing windows is not expensive, it is possible to expect to pay more if you have to replace more than one pane. Certain kinds of windows are more difficult to replace, and the cost can increase if the frame is damaged.
